http://bugzilla.kernel.org/show_bug.cgi?id=9961
Summary: Oops with docking and undocking, device after docking not connected Product: ACPI Version: 2.5 KernelVersion: 2.6.25-rc1-00075-g10270d4 Platform: All OS/Version: Linux Tree: Mainline Status: NEW Severity: high Priority: P1 Component: Config-Hotplug AssignedTo: [EMAIL PROTECTED] ReportedBy: [EMAIL PROTECTED] Latest working kernel version: ~ 2.6.23-rc1 Earliest failing kernel version: ~ 2.6.24-20937-ga4ffc0a Distribution: debian testing Hardware Environment: IBM ThinkPad A21m + ThinkPad Dock II Software Environment: Problem Description: After docking and undocking I get oops in the attachment. After docking devices on dock not displayed in lspci tree. Steps to reproduce: dock or undock laptop dmesg - kernel log messages acpiphp_glue: bus exists... trim acpiphp_glue: acpi_bus_trim return 0 ACPI: PCI Interrupt Routing Table [\_SB_.PCI0.DOCK._PRT] BUG: unable to handle kernel NULL pointer dereference at 00000000 IP: [<c0233eb4>] pdev_sort_resources+0x94/0x140 *pde = 00000000 Oops: 0000 [#1] Modules linked in: thermal fan processor pcmcia firmware_class irtty_sir sir_dev nsc_ircc irda crc_ccitt pcspkr uhci_hcd snd_cs46xx snd_seq_midi snd_rawmidi snd_ac97_codec ac97_bus e100 yenta_socket rsrc_nonstatic pcmcia_core button ac battery acpiphp dock pci_hotplug thinkpad_acpi hwmon rtc Pid: 61, comm: kacpi_notify Not tainted (2.6.25-rc1-00075-g10270d4 #137) EIP: 0060:[<c0233eb4>] EFLAGS: 00010246 CPU: 0 EIP is at pdev_sort_resources+0x94/0x140 EAX: 00000000 EBX: c79238c4 ECX: 00000000 EDX: 00000fff ESI: 00000000 EDI: 00000007 EBP: c78f5e80 ESP: c78f5e20 DS: 007b ES: 007b FS: 0000 GS: 0000 SS: 0068 Process kacpi_notify (pid: 61, ti=c78f4000 task=c78e9aa0 task.ti=c78f4000) Stack: c78119e0 00000001 c0246025 01000000 000003e5 c03f9bec c045cd08 00000000 c79238e0 c78f5e80 c7923800 c7923800 c78e0814 c78e0800 c78f5e80 c03d235d c0258efb c78cd000 00000000 c78f5e98 c026284d 00000008 c7831734 c7923808 Call Trace: [<c0246025>] acpi_os_signal_semaphore+0x42/0x54 [<c03d235d>] pci_bus_assign_resources+0x3d/0x3c0 [<c0258efb>] acpi_get_parent+0x63/0x6c [<c026284d>] acpi_bus_scan+0x6c/0x17b [<c8876ce3>] acpiphp_enable_slot+0x203/0x490 [acpiphp] [<c88770f4>] handle_hotplug_event_func+0x94/0x1a0 [acpiphp] [<c0256ead>] acpi_evaluate_object+0x225/0x230 [<c03d8c0c>] __mutex_lock_slowpath+0xcc/0x180 [<c8877060>] handle_hotplug_event_func+0x0/0x1a0 [acpiphp] [<c883621f>] hotplug_dock_devices+0x35/0xe1 [dock] [<c0246076>] acpi_os_execute_deferred+0x0/0x25 [<c0246076>] acpi_os_execute_deferred+0x0/0x25 [<c8836531>] dock_notify+0x72/0xb8 [dock] [<c024c509>] acpi_ev_notify_dispatch+0x49/0x52 [<c0246093>] acpi_os_execute_deferred+0x1d/0x25 [<c012694b>] run_workqueue+0x8b/0x110 [<c01299a0>] autoremove_wake_function+0x0/0x40 [<c01270ba>] worker_thread+0x7a/0xd0 [<c01299a0>] autoremove_wake_function+0x0/0x40 [<c0127040>] worker_thread+0x0/0xd0 [<c0129622>] kthread+0x42/0x70 [<c01295e0>] kthread+0x0/0x70 [<c010428b>] kernel_thread_helper+0x7/0x1c ======================= Code: 00 00 8b 6c 24 24 40 83 ff 06 0f 4e c8 89 6c 24 1c eb 14 8d 74 26 00 8b 42 04 8b 2a 40 29 e8 39 c8 72 35 89 74 24 1c 8b 44 24 1c <8b> 30 31 c0 85 f6 74 ec 8b 56 04 8b 46 08 89 d5 05 74 01 00 00 EIP: [<c0233eb4>] pdev_sort_resources+0x94/0x140 SS:ESP 0068:c78f5e20 ---[ end trace 14b1defe2e8ac1cc ]--- usb 1-1: new full speed USB device using uhci_hcd and address 3 usb 1-1: new full speed USB device using uhci_hcd and address 4 -- Configure bugmail: http://bugzilla.kernel.org/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are the assignee for the bug, or are watching the assignee. ------------------------------------------------------------------------- This SF.net email is sponsored by: Microsoft Defy all challenges. Microsoft(R) Visual Studio 2008. http://clk.atdmt.com/MRT/go/vse0120000070mrt/direct/01/ _______________________________________________ acpi-bugzilla mailing list acpi-bugzilla@lists.sourceforge.net https://lists.sourceforge.net/lists/listinfo/acpi-bugzilla